Introduction

Vidya College of Engineering (VCE) is a private engineering college located in Delhi, India. It was established in 1995 and is affiliated to the Delhi University. The college offers undergraduate and postgraduate courses in engineering, such as B.Tech., M.Tech., and MBA. VCE is accredited by the National Board of Accreditation (NBA) and the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E). The college has a state-of-the-art infrastructure, including well-equipped laboratories, libraries, and hostels. It also has a strong faculty of experienced and qualified teachers. VCE has a good placement record, with students getting placed in top companies such as Infosys, TCS, and Wipro.

Eligibility Criteria
Here are the general eligibility criteria for some of the courses offered by VCE:
- B.Tech.
- Minimum 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ics with at least 50% marks in aggregate.
- Preference will be given to the candidates who have passed the JEE Mains exam.
- M.Tech.
- Bachelor’s degree in Engineering or Technology from a recognized university with at least 55% marks in aggregate.
- Preference will be given to the candidates who have passed the GATE exam.
- MBA
- Graduate degree from a recognized university with at least 50% marks in aggregate.
- Preference will be given to the candidates who have passed the CAT or GMAT exam.
- B.Tech.
VCE also has some other eligibility criteria, such as:
- Age limit: Minimum 17 years and maximum 25 years for B.Tech. and M.Tech. courses.
- Nationality: Indian nationals only.
- Language proficiency: Candidates must be proficient in English.

Grading System
The grading system for the VCE (Vidya College) are :
Grade | Marks |
---|---|
A+ | 90-100 |
A | 80-89 |
B+ | 70-79 |
B | 60-69 |
C+ | 50-59 |
C | 40-49 |
D | 30-39 |
E | 0-29 |

VCE (Vidya College) Application Fee
The application fee for VCE (Vidya College) is INR 1000 for all categories.
- SC/ST/PWD candidates are exempted from the application fee.
- Female candidates are eligible for a 50% waiver of the application fee.
- International candidates are required to pay an additional application fee of USD 100.
The application fee is non-refundable.

VCE (Vidya College) Exam Pattern
The exam pattern for VCE (Vidya College) are :
- The examination will be held in offline mode.
- The examination will be a multiple-choice question (MCQ) type examination.
- There will be three sections in the examination:
- Section A: General Knowledge
- Section B: Mathematics
- Section C: Science
- Each section will have 50 questions.
- The total duration of the examination will be 3 hours.
- The minimum qualifying marks for the examination will be announced by the college.
